




A crown (or cap) is a covering made to restore a tooth back to health & function. When teeth are
damaged from decay, weak from large old fillings, worn or broken down, crowns can be used to
give you back healthy functional teeth.
Crowns can be made out of porcelain, all ceramic, porcelain fused to metal, porcelain fuse to
gold, porcelain fuse to zirconium, or full gold. An examination will determine which option will be
the best for you.
The most common way to replace missing teeth is to have a bridge placed. A false tooth is made
and attached to two porcelain crowns made for the natural teeth that are on either side of the
space where the tooth is missing. These crowns and the false tooth are one piece and are fixed
over the natural teeth ~ unlike a denture, bridges are not removable. A bridge will not only help
with appearance and function but can also allow other teeth to last longer by reducing the stress
put on them when a tooth or teeth are missing.
Bridges can be used to replace teeth that are missing from any place in your mouth as long as the
teeth that would be used to anchor the bridge are healthy and strong.
